Title:Mageia: Security Advisory (MGASA-2022-0024)
Summary:The remote host is missing an update for the 'clamav' package(s) announced via the MGASA-2022-0024 advisory.

Vulnerability Insight:
A vulnerability in the OOXML parsing module in Clam AntiVirus (ClamAV)
Software version 0.104.1 and LTS version 0.103.4 and prior versions could
allow an unauthenticated, remote attacker to cause a denial of service
condition on an affected device. The vulnerability is due to improper
checks that may result in an invalid pointer read. An attacker could
exploit this vulnerability by sending a crafted OOXML file to an affected
device. An exploit could allow the attacker to cause the ClamAV scanning
process to crash, resulting in a denial of service condition.
(CVE-2022-20698)

Affected Software/OS:
'clamav' package(s) on Mageia 8.

Solution:
Please install the updated package(s).
